◆ overlaps()

Datum overlaps ( PG_FUNCTION_ARGS  )

Definition at line 1715 of file postgis/lwgeom_geos.c.

1716 {
1717  GSERIALIZED *geom1;
1718  GSERIALIZED *geom2;
1719  GEOSGeometry *g1, *g2;
1720  char result;
1721  GBOX box1, box2;
1722 
1723  geom1 = PG_GETARG_GSERIALIZED_P(0);
1724  geom2 = PG_GETARG_GSERIALIZED_P(1);
1725  gserialized_error_if_srid_mismatch(geom1, geom2, __func__);
1726 
1727  /* A.Overlaps(Empty) == FALSE */
1728  if ( gserialized_is_empty(geom1) || gserialized_is_empty(geom2) )
1729  PG_RETURN_BOOL(false);
1730 
1731  /*
1732  * short-circuit 1: if geom2 bounding box does not overlap
1733  * geom1 bounding box we can return FALSE.
1734  */
1735  if ( gserialized_get_gbox_p(geom1, &box1) &&
1736  gserialized_get_gbox_p(geom2, &box2) )
1737  {
1738  if ( ! gbox_overlaps_2d(&box1, &box2) )
1739  {
1740  PG_RETURN_BOOL(false);
1741  }
1742  }
1743 
1744  initGEOS(lwpgnotice, lwgeom_geos_error);
1745 
1746  g1 = POSTGIS2GEOS(geom1);
1747  if (!g1)
1748  HANDLE_GEOS_ERROR("First argument geometry could not be converted to GEOS");
1749 
1750  g2 = POSTGIS2GEOS(geom2);
1751 
1752  if (!g2)
1753  {
1754  GEOSGeom_destroy(g1);
1755  HANDLE_GEOS_ERROR("Second argument geometry could not be converted to GEOS");
1756  }
1757 
1758  result = GEOSOverlaps(g1,g2);
1759 
1760  GEOSGeom_destroy(g1);
1761  GEOSGeom_destroy(g2);
1762  if (result == 2) HANDLE_GEOS_ERROR("GEOSOverlaps");
1763 
1764  PG_FREE_IF_COPY(geom1, 0);
1765  PG_FREE_IF_COPY(geom2, 1);
1766 
1767  PG_RETURN_BOOL(result);
1768 }
